Output d3c20de0e74c373783c276031674151cb427c019d7aeaf222f8e1cde1ee64f95:2

value
37473976
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a80d79dcebb9190d9ac5b21489a3d10d1afad304 OP_EQUAL
address
MPDjtzHX5XAr7Cm1R2RBhWwo2VNMwLwe9i
transaction
d3c20de0e74c373783c276031674151cb427c019d7aeaf222f8e1cde1ee64f95
spent
true